2 Pillsbury refrigerated pie crusts
6 eggs, slightly beaten
2 cups sour cream
1 tsp Worcestershire sauce
1 tsp salt
1 to 2 cups shredded cheese
2 cups bacon, fried and crumbled
2 (3 ½ oz) cans French fried onions

Prepare 9-inch pastry shells (do not pre-bake) in pie pans. In large bowl, combine eggs, sour cream, Worcestershire sauce, and salt. Blend well. Stir in cheese, bacon, and onions. Divide mixture between pie shells. Bake at 300 degrees for 55 to 60 minutes or until knife comes out clean. Serves 8 to 10.
